Hawaii steamer offer aims at winter tourist trade
J A Gilman proposes placing one of the turbine steamers, the Yale or Harvard, on a local Honolulu coast route for winter tourist business. The ships, once Boston to New York carriers, boast 18 knot speeds, 800 passenger capacity, and strong Atlantic service credentials. He seeks local capital and support to establish a coastwise link, possibly via Los Angeles, as a reliable seasonal carrier.

Famous Colored Band From Crook to Play Honolulu Tonight
The twenty fifth colored regiment band, arriving aboard the Crook, will entertain Honolulu at the Waikiki Seaside Hotel tonight at 7 30. Chief musician J N Norton leads 27 boys, with Gildenwater and Gloster among the players. Norton and the band, famed for a South Dakota victory, perform marches and arias including Kaiser Frederick and Light Cavalry in what locals hope will be a standout concert.

Supreme Court Sustains Mayor Schmitz Removal in San Francisco
San Francisco August 19 The Supreme Court upholds the legality of removing Mayor Schmitz from office and the appointment of Mayor Taylor. Taylor has named Commissioners Hugo Keil Joseph Leggett Charles Sweigert and A D Cutler to the new administration.

Incendiary Fire at Kerosene Warehouse Shrouded in Mystery
A blaze at the Government kerosene warehouse in Kewaly began early yesterday morning, likely incendiary in origin. Two separate storage areas were set alight, including a room on the second floor used as an office. The loss includes a large quantity of kerosene from Standard Oil Co. The record book detailing shipments vanished, suggesting theft to conceal evidence. Firefighters faced peril as flames threatened the building but prevented explosion. investigators, including Fire Chief Thurston and Detective Taylor, note no other plausible cause.

Transvaal to Buy Cullinan Diamond for King Edward VII
The Transvaal Government will purchase the Cullinan diamond for $100,000 and present it to King Edward VII in gratitude for granting constitutional government to the region. The Associated Press reports the ceremony will honor his actions with this royal gift.
